BIPROGY's Commitment to Sustainable Energy
BIPROGY has recently undertaken a project that focuses on establishing a Clean Fuel Certificate System aimed at certifying and transferring environmental values associated with syngas and biogas. This initiative is part of a larger effort to achieve a decarbonized energy supply in Japan, addressing critical energy consumption which compromises approximately 60% of energy use in domestic and industrial sectors.
Background of the Initiative
In the context of Japan's energy consumption, the demand for heat—used in heating, hot water, and industrial processes—is a major area to address in the push for carbon neutrality. The decarbonization of city gas, which currently supports a significant portion of this heat consumption, has emerged as a pivotal challenge. Given their compatibility with existing city gas infrastructure, syngas and biogas have gained attention as next-generation fuels that can support stable energy supply while also contributing to decarbonization.
With the aim to inject a certain percentage of syngas or biogas into the city gas pipelines by 2030, city gas companies are now more inclined to focus on integrating these renewable sources into their established operations. However, challenges such as high production costs compared to natural gas, along with a lack of formal mechanisms to objectively quantify and trade the environmental values of these gases, hinder broader adoption.
Establishing the Clean Fuel Certificate System
To address these challenges, the Japanese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ry is exploring the establishment of a Clean Fuel Certificate System that allows for the buying and selling of environmental values associated with next-generation fuels. This system aims to facilitate proper utilization by customers and promote wider adoption of renewable fuel sources into the energy market.
As the main executor of the project, BIPROGY will play an essential role in establishing and managing the certification process, as well as validating its effectiveness. By leveraging insights from overseas systems and its extensive experience in IT services, particularly in the energy sector, BIPROGY strives to create a transparent and user-friendly framework for trading these clean fuel certificates.
Details of the Project
The project will encompass multiple use cases for syngas and biogas produced both domestically and internationally. It will examine the entire process, from environmental value certification through to certificate issuance, transfer, and retirement. This comprehensive evaluation will be conducted in collaboration with several key stakeholders, including:
- - Japan Energy Economics Research Institute: Research and discuss long-term system operations.
- - Japan Gas Appliance Inspection Association: Aid in certification processes and support in the establishment of relevant guidelines.
- - Mitsubishi Research Institute: Provide broad advisory expertise to support the initiative.
- - Klammer: Assist with project management and operational support.
Future Efforts
BIPROGY intends to apply the insights gained from this initiative to implement a comprehensive framework for certifying and trading environmental values across multiple energy sectors—including electricity, fuel, and gas. Through these efforts, the company aims to continue contributing to the sustainable use of energy and the realization of a decarbonized society.
